The 2009 Barbaresco Riserva Boito opens to a dark, saturated color and shows a more profound character thanks to the ripe fruit harvested in the warm 2009 vintage. Thick veins of plush cherry and blackberry run through the bouquet and the mouthfeel denotes a touch of sour or bitter fruit. Drink: 2016-2023.
From a dynamic father and son team, Ernesto and Enrico Rizzi make wines with a wide drinking window. Most times they are ready to drink before other nearby expressions of Barbaresco, but they are also engineered to last long in the cellar.
